Output 3f62dd6c1a6abf2c82b611710a2256f00284ec00b76473f866feb6a4abdbf0b7:12

value
70179556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75fac1813e9e45b0267b24b7495dd4f6264ac62 OP_EQUAL
address
3QF1SMF16CzQfvy13TbL9BzNPLG2b4Lo84
transaction
3f62dd6c1a6abf2c82b611710a2256f00284ec00b76473f866feb6a4abdbf0b7
spent
true